Subject: Re: [PATCH net] net/bonding: Make DRV macros private

From: Or Gerlitz <ogerlitz@...lanox.com>
Date: Sun, 26 Apr 2015 15:55:57 +0300

> From: Matan Barak <matanb@...lanox.com>
> 
> The bonding modules currently defines four macros with
> general names that pollute the global namespace:
> DRV_VERSION
> DRV_RELDATE
> DRV_NAME
> DRV_DESCRIPTION
> 
> Fixing that by defining a private bonding_priv.h
> header files which includes those defines.
